    Israel United in Christ (IUIC) is a Black-founded, Hebrew Israelite group that teaches Blacks, Hispanics, and Native Americans are the true descendants of the biblical Israelites. A retired NYPD detective leads IUIC, and it has been widely criticized for its exclusionary and extremist beliefs, including its refusal to allow White individuals or those not listed on their 12 Tribes chart to congregate.

    In this episode of Tales From The Cult, Karizma shares her firsthand experience inside IUIC, describing what she perceived as religious, mental, physical, and verbal abuse by leaders and loyal members. After leaving the group, she became the target of an organized smear campaign launched by IUIC itself, which has included years of harassment, defamation, and online attacks.

    Shannon Sharpe has quietly settled a $50 million sexual assault lawsuit filed by his ex-girlfriend Gabriella Zuniga. In this episode, we break down what “dismissed with prejudice” really means, what her attorney Tony Buzbee revealed about the payout, and why this story isn't getting mainstream coverage. From legal twists to media silence, we’re unpacking what really happened behind the scenes.

    Shannon Sharpe quietly settled a $50 million lawsuit filed by his ex-girlfriend Gabriella Zuniga, who accused him of non-consensual acts, including sexual assault. The case was dismissed with prejudice after a confirmed cash payout, raising questions about accountability, power, and the silence that often prevails in Hollywood.
